Lawton vs Enid (Oklahoma) High School Football Game Preview, Main Roster and Record – 9/5/2025

The Lawton Wolverines will travel to take on the Enid Plainsmen in a non-conference battle on Friday, September 5, 2025, at 7:00 PM. Lawton enters with momentum after a dominant win, while Enid looks to regroup at home following a tough opening loss.

Lawton Wolverines

Lawton comes into this matchup off a 42-6 win, showing balance on both sides of the ball. Ranked #6,323 nationally, #111 in Oklahoma, and #18 in Class 6A-II, the Wolverines lean on their strong running game led by Joseph Simpson. The defense will look to build on their ability to control the line and limit explosive plays.

Enid Plainsmen

The Plainsmen struggled in their opener, falling 65-6, and will aim to bounce back at home. Despite being ranked higher overall at #4,038 nationally, #73 in Oklahoma, and #15 in Class 6A-II, Enid needs to clean up mistakes and find consistency on offense. Defense will be tested against Lawton’s power run game.
